## Runbook: Formula Sandbox (Calcutta-free edition — everything here is the invented Greywick stack)

So, user-supplied formulas run inside the Greywick sandbox worker, never in the main app process. If the sandbox pool wedges, restart `gw-sandbox` and check `SANDBOX_CPU_MS` and `SANDBOX_MEM_CAP` in the env — defaults are stingy on purpose. Formulas touching the lookup service get a scoped credential injected at spawn time, so the worker env must define it before restart or every formula errors out. Add this line first:

secret setting of kageg-bawep: RELAY_SECRET5=3c3b0

## Escalating Pipeline Failures

If your plugin causes the Fernwood markdown pipeline to reject documents, first confirm the failure reproduces in the sandbox renderer with your plugin disabled. If rendering succeeds without it, the fault is almost certainly in your transform hooks, and you should consult the compatibility notes before escalating. If the pipeline fails even with all third-party plugins disabled, that indicates a core defect on our side. In that case, send a full reproduction bundle to the pipeline maintainers.

alerts address for kajef-taguf: holdor_istix@nelvrocorp.internal

Hi team,

Before I hand off the 3.2 release, please note the humidity sensor drift reported on Verdana controllers in the Elmbrook trial site. Drift exceeds 4% after roughly ten days of continuous operation; firmware 3.2.1 adds an automatic recalibration cycle every 72 hours. Support should advise growers to install 3.2.1 and trigger a manual recalibration once. The hotfix bundle must be verified before distribution, so I'm including the signing key used for the 3.2.1 packages below.

release key, fahof-yagap: bky3_m5d